本文将介绍如何在Microsoft SQL Server (MSSQL) 中设置和管理MySQL数据库的链接服务器。通过这种方式,您可以从MSSQL查询和操作MySQL中的数据,实现跨数据库平台的数据交互。
1. 安装必要的驱动程序
为了能够在MSSQL中连接到MySQL数据库,您需要确保安装了适当的ODBC驱动程序或.NET数据提供程序。可以从MySQL官方网站下载并安装适用于Windows的MySQL ODBC驱动程序(也称为Connector/ODBC)。安装完成后,请确保测试连接以验证驱动程序是否正常工作。
2. 配置系统DSN
创建一个指向目标MySQL实例的数据源名称(DSN)。打开“控制面板” -> “管理工具” -> “ODBC数据源(32位或64位)”取决于您的操作系统版本。选择“系统DSN”选项卡,点击“添加”,然后选择之前安装的MySQL ODBC驱动程序。按照向导输入MySQL服务器信息,如主机名、端口、用户名和密码等,并为这个新创建的DSN指定一个有意义的名字。
3. 在MSSQL中创建链接服务器
接下来,在MSSQL Management Studio中执行以下步骤来创建链接服务器:
a. 打开“对象资源管理器”,右键单击“链接服务器”,选择“新建链接服务器”。
b. 在“常规”页面中,填写如下信息:
– 链接服务器名称:为即将创建的链接服务器定义一个唯一的名称。
– 提供程序:选择“Microsoft OLE DB Provider for ODBC Drivers”。
– 产品名称:可以留空或者填入任意字符串。
– 数据源:这里应该填写前面配置好的系统DSN的名字。
c. 根据实际情况选择是否启用RPC支持以及其他高级选项。
d. 最后点击“确定”按钮完成配置。
4. 测试链接服务器
创建好链接服务器之后,可以通过执行简单的查询语句来测试其功能。例如:
SELECT FROM OPENQUERY([链接服务器名称], 'SELECT FROM your_table')
如果一切正常,你应该能够看到来自MySQL数据库的结果集。
5. 管理与维护
一旦建立了链接服务器,您可以像对待本地表一样对其进行各种操作,包括但不限于插入、更新、删除记录以及创建视图等。但是需要注意的是,跨数据库的操作可能会受到性能影响,因此建议仅在必要时使用,并优化查询逻辑以减少网络延迟带来的问题。
定期检查链接服务器的状态,确保它始终处于良好运行状态,对于保持数据同步至关重要。
通过上述步骤,您可以在MSSQL中成功设置并管理一个MySQL数据库的链接服务器。这不仅提高了不同数据库之间的互操作性,也为复杂的企业级应用提供了更多的灵活性。希望这篇文章能帮助到那些正在寻找解决方案的人们。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/178017.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。